Why These Are the Top Roofing Contractors in Bridgeport

The Bridgeport roofing market is characterized by a high demand for durable, weather-resistant solutions due to the region's humid continental climate. Contractors must be adept at addressing damage from heavy snowfall, ice dams, strong thunderstorms, and occasional hail. Expertise in navigating local building codes for snow load and working with insurance companies on storm damage claims is a significant differentiator for top providers. The market is competitive with a mix of long-established local companies and newer, specialized outfits.

1What is the average cost to replace a roof on a typical home in Bridgeport, WV?

For a standard asphalt shingle roof replacement on a typical 2,000 sq. ft. home in Bridgeport, homeowners can expect an average cost range of $8,500 to $15,000. This range accounts for regional material and labor costs, the complexity of your roof's design (like valleys or dormers common in local architecture), and the quality of shingles chosen. It's important to get multiple detailed, written estimates from licensed local contractors, as prices can vary based on the specific challenges of your property and current material availability.

2How does Bridgeport's climate affect my roofing material choices and maintenance schedule?

Bridgeport experiences all four seasons, including hot, humid summers and cold winters with potential for snow, ice, and freeze-thaw cycles. This makes impact-resistant and algae-resistant asphalt shingles a popular, durable choice. We recommend biannual inspections (spring and fall) to check for damage from winter weather and summer storms. Proper attic ventilation is also critical here to prevent ice damming in winter and to reduce heat buildup that can shorten shingle life in summer.

3Are there specific permits or local regulations I need to be aware of for a roof replacement in Bridgeport?

Yes, the City of Bridgeport requires a building permit for a full roof replacement. Reputable local roofing contractors will typically handle this process for you. It's crucial to hire a contractor licensed in West Virginia, as the state requires licensing for roofing work over $2,500. They must also carry workers' compensation and liability insurance. Always verify this documentation before signing a contract to ensure your project is compliant and protected.

4What is the best time of year to schedule a roof replacement in Bridgeport, and how long will it take?

The ideal windows are late spring through early fall (May to October), when weather is most predictable and warmer temperatures help with shingle sealing. A standard asphalt shingle replacement on an average-sized home typically takes 2-4 days for a professional crew. Scheduling well in advance for these peak seasons is advised, as reputable contractors' calendars fill up quickly. While winter installations are possible with experienced crews, they carry higher risks of delays due to snow and ice.

5My roof has dark streaks. What is this, and is it a serious problem for Bridgeport homes?

Those dark streaks are likely Gloeocapsa magma, a type of algae that feeds on limestone in asphalt shingles. It's very common in our humid Appalachian climate and is primarily a cosmetic issue, though it can retain moisture and slightly degrade granules over many years. It can be cleaned, but for a long-term solution, consider installing algae-resistant copper-infused shingles (often labeled "AR" or "Copper") when you replace your roof, as they are specifically designed to inhibit this growth.
